Neither party to this Agreement makes any <br />commitment to future support and assumes no obligation for future <br />support of any activity contracted for herein, except as may be <br />expressly set forth in this Agreement. <br />9. Compliance with Laws. Each party hereto, in its performance <br />of this Agreement, agrees to comply with all applicable local, <br />state, and Federal laws and ordinances. , <br />9. Relationship of the Parties. <br />A. No agent, employee or representative of the City shall be <br />deemed to be an agent, employee or representative of the County for <br />any purpose, and the employees of the City are not entitled to any <br />of the benefits the County provides to County employees. No agent, <br />employee or representative of the County shall be deemed to be an <br />agent, employee or representative of the City for any purpose, and <br />the employees of the County are not entitled to any of the benefits <br />the City provides to City employees. <br />B. In the performance of the work herein contemplated, the <br />party performina the work is an independent contractor with the <br />authority to control and direct the performance of the details of <br />the work; however, the work contemplated herein shall be subject to <br />the general rights of inspection and review of the party requesting <br />the work be done, to secure the satisfactory completion thereof. <br />10. Disputes. If a dispute arises between the parties concerning <br />this Agreement, the director of the City's public works department <br />and the director of the County's public works department shall <br />attempt to resolve the dispute. If they are unsuccessful, the <br />dispute shall be referred to the City Manager and the Chair of the <br />Board of County Commissioners for resolution. If not resolved -by <br />the Manager and Chair within thirty (30) days of referral, either <br />party may pursue court action under paragraph 11 below. <br />'1. Jurisdiction. Any legal dispute between the parties to this <br />Agreement shall be governed by the laws of the State of Washington, <br />and any action to enforce this Agreement stall be brought in <br />Kittitas County, washington. <br />i'_. Modification. The provisions of this Agreement may be modified <br />or a-�,ended only by written mutual consent of the parties. <br />?_4 <br />
